Why JOY Matters at Work
JOY is more than smiles and pleasantries. It’s the driver of connection, motivation, and, frankly, sanity in the workplace. Studies have shown that when people experience JOY, their stress decreases, their energy increases, and they’re far more likely to get into a creative, problem-solving mindset.
And nothing brings that sort of JOY quite like laughter. Why? Because laughter does more than entertain us. It connects us. It’s the quickest way to dissolve tension in meetings, bridge gaps between coworkers, and remind us we’re all humans working toward the same goal.

All jokes aside, shared laughter builds trust and makes coworkers feel like a team. Add inclusivity to that mix, and you’re creating a space where people don’t just participate in work; they belong there.

6 Ways to Create JOY and Inclusivity at Work
Small business CEOs, managers, HR leaders, listen up. Cultivating JOY doesn’t happen by accident. It takes work, focus, and a willingness to shake things up. Start here with these practical, proven strategies.
1. Lead with JOY
JOY starts at the top. If employees see their CEOs or supervisors constantly stressed, disengaged, or downright grumpy, guess what they’ll mirror? Be intentional about creating a positive, open atmosphere. Humor, for example, is a superpower. Be the boss who laughs at themselves and encourages others to do the same. 2. Make Inclusion a Priority
An inclusive work environment isn’t a “nice-to-have.” It’s the foundation for a thriving office. Review hiring practices, team dynamics, and leadership pipelines. Address gaps or barriers that may prevent employees from feeling valued.
3. Foster Psychological Safety
Here’s the truth nobody talks about enough. Laughter and JOY don’t happen in hostile work environments. Build a space where people feel confident sharing ideas, speaking up, or even admitting mistakes without fear of retribution. If employees trust leadership, JOY has room to grow.
4. Infuse Fun into the Routine
No, we’re not suggesting replacing work with party vibes. But JOY thrives when people can connect organically. 5. Celebrate Wins
One of the simplest ways to boost JOY? Celebrate more often. A win doesn’t have to be massive to deserve recognition. Did someone crush a big project? Great. Maybe a team just survived a dreadful week? Perfect reason to celebrate, too. Gratitude fuels JOY, and giving kudos costs you nothing.
